📈 AKDSL: BUY Signal (8/10) – Transmission of Quarterly Accounts for the period ended September 31, 2025 REVOKED

⚡ Flash Summary

AKD Securities Limited (AKDSL) reported impressive results for the quarter ended September 30, 2025. The company saw a significant surge in profitability, with profit before income and final tax increasing substantially from Rs. 808.15 million to Rs. 2,883.64 million. This growth was primarily driven by a remarkable rise in brokerage income, which more than doubled compared to the same quarter last year. The improved market volumes and positive investor sentiment have contributed to these strong financial outcomes. ⏸️ GEMPAPL: HOLD Signal (5/10) – Transmission of Quarterly Report for the Period Ended 30 September 2025

⚡ Flash Summary

Pak Agro Packaging Limited’s report for the quarter ended September 30, 2025, indicates a marginal 3.6% increase in sales revenue compared to the same quarter last year, primarily driven by fishing net sales offsetting reduced agricultural sector demand due to recent floods and economic difficulties faced by farmers. Gross profit margin significantly decreased to 10.96% from 13.4% due to rising raw material costs that couldn’t be fully passed onto customers. Profit after tax declined to Rs 8.70 million from Rs 10.4 million, resulting in a slightly lower EPS of 0.43 paisa compared to 0.52 paisa last year. The company remains hopeful for improved sales in the coming quarters to meet its annual revenue target.

⏸️ GEMMEL: HOLD Signal (5/10) – Transmission of Quarterly Report for the Period Ended September 30, 2025

⚡ Flash Summary

Mughal Energy Limited’s unaudited interim financial report for the quarter ended September 30, 2025, reveals the company is still in the pre-commercial operation phase, resulting in a loss of Rs 1.864 million, similar to the Rs 1.267 million loss in the same quarter last year. The company attributes this loss primarily to salaries and routine expenses. It is focused on completing its 36.50 MW captive hybrid power plant, with hydro testing complete and electrification underway. The company anticipates achieving commercial operations and expects profitable results thereafter, with COD expected by the end of the calendar year.

⏸️ MERIT: HOLD Signal (6/10) – TRANSMISSION OF QUARTERLY REPORT FOR THE PERIOD ENDED SEPTEMBER 30, 2025

⚡ Flash Summary

Merit Packaging Limited reported a decrease in net revenue for the quarter ended September 30, 2025, primarily due to the disposal of its Gravure division. Despite the revenue decline, the company achieved a net profit of PKR 472 million (EPS: Rs. 2.36) compared to a net loss of PKR 35 million (LPS: Re. 0.17) in the same period last year, mainly due to a gain on the sale of Gravure machines. Excluding this gain, the company would have reported a loss of Rs. 33 million. Management is focused on implementing strategies to enhance the company’s resilience and operational readiness.
